Daihatsu's little gem
Advantages: Cheap to run ; Super reliable; interesting ;fun and cute Disadvantages: Not so good at long journeys
Bought the little Cuore back in 2003 ; quite a cute good looking car ; nothing fancy inside ; but the interior is pleasant enough.
Super reliable to date I and my wife had had no problems with mechanics or any other part of the car.
Very economical too just about runs on the smell of petrol ; an despite what you might read in other reviews; it is quite a nippy thing; for instance if you compared it with other brands 1.0 litre cars ; this one is ... ...it can hold it's own on open roads and overtakes ok too as long as you plan ahead and give it enough revs; it's quite willing and nips up to 70mph quite smartly. and will hold this speed quite happily on the motorway.
The engine is quite up to this sort of behaviour and very willing to rev through the range; and indeed one thing that did surprise me was the flexibility of the engine; which will pull ; as long as you aren't in a hurry ; from quite ...

One day all cars will be this green
Advantages: Very Economical Disadvantages: lack of luggage space
I got my cuore in sept05. I purchased the cuore + 5 door version which came with electric windows and mirrors, power steering and free first service.
I loved the way the car looked and this was part of the reason I purchased it. I much prefer this shape to the old shape cuore which was a lot squarer. and also the new charade which replaces the cuore range is much squarer and feels smaller inside than this model
I brought my car on finance and got ... ...£150 a month for 4 years, paying back a total of £7200. Obviously new cars will lose their value much faster than second had and 4 1/2 years later I was offeres £3500 as part exchange when it had done 36000 miles and had full service history.
While I had my little car I paid £25 a month insurance and a tank of petrol which would cost me around £25 would last for approx 300 miles. I never had any problem in all the time i had it and got an excellent ...

I love my coure
Advantages: cheap tax, cheap to run, great first car Disadvantages: loud, lack of space in the back and boot
This car is a fantastic first car. Its cheap as chips to run and tax. I love mine. Yeah, I'd love to have something cooler but for now, until I'm rich this is perfect.
Tax is £105 a year (at present) and you can fill the tank for £20. This lasts me 10 days going back and forth to work. And a bonus for long journeys too, I drove from Newport to Plymouth and back on one tank of unleaded! fantastic!

A nippy little car
Advantages: Low running costs Disadvantages: Limited space
In some respects this is a perfect car. Group two insurance so even fully comp is accessible. Low tax 847cc engine. You can park in the smallest of spaces.
Though saying that, it doesn't mean that you can open the door enough to get out on 3door version. I must admit the jeers from people take a little getting used to. I used to put it down to the fact that it is unusual.
For a little car it was hard to fault, mine with the added bonus of spoiler ... ...to look at. Fair enough it is slow on hills but recoups really quickly, you just need to learn the car as you would with any other. Fuel economy is also very good.
From my experence though this car is not made for distance driving, it is ment for nipping around town centres, though performs exellently on a run. The comfortless interior relects this. The boot though small is adequate, and ample for shopping trips
